Drivers In The Speaker
Every speaker is typically made up of four different types of drivers. Keep an eye out for the drivers in the floor standing speakers because they are the largest and offer the most features. It should be much easier to choose the one that is most suited for your needs once you understand the drivers and the frequency at which they work.
Tweeters
The tweeter is the most frequent driver you'll come across. The tweeter is in charge of the high-frequency sounds we hear all the time. They have a frequency range of 2,000 to 30,000 hertz. They can, however, take higher sounds as well.
Mid-range driver
When it comes to sound, the mid-range driver takes us down a notch. These drivers are best for sounds with a frequency range of 500 to 2,000Hz. It works well with most types of rock music.
Woofers
If you enjoy watching movies, you should pay attention to the woofers in your speakers. Low-pitched noises ranging from 40 to 1,000Hz are produced by these drivers. These woofers can help with action movies.
Subwoofers
Subwoofers are the "bass makers," as we like to call them. These drivers are capable of handling the lowest frequencies, amplifying the bass sound. They're frequently advised for frequencies between 20 and 200 Hz.
